I have recently started to become linux savvy. I have the YDL for Your
PowerPC book, and the accompanying CD.

Using the book, I am able to successfully install YDL 2.1 on a 13 GB
partition of my Master Hard Drive (ID=0 ATA 1), and select either Linux
2.1, Mac OS 8.6, or whatever happens to be in my CD drive to boot up.

I am using a Blue and White Mac G3 with 20 GB Master (ID=0 ATA 1) and 20
GB Slave (ID=1 ATA 1) internal Hard Drives installed. I have 576 MB of
built in Memory.

I have attempted to install Mac OS 8.6, alone, on the Master HD, and
Linux on the Slave HD. I initialized both Hard Drives using the Drive
Setup that came on my Mac setup CD, and to provide an 'unassigned'
partition on the Salve HD of about 16 GB to accommodate the YDL 2.1
material on the CD that came with my YDL for Power PC book.

During the set up of YDL 2.1, I selected the Mac OS as the "default"
program to boot; hoping that I'd be presented the option of choosing
either the Mac OS, Linux, or the CD tray for about 10 seconds before the
automatic selection of Mac OS. This doesn't happen! When I select
linux, by pressing the "l" key, the Mac OS is brought up.

It seems to me that the problem is that I haven't been able to figure
out a way for the yboot selection to go over to the Slave drive, find
the linux program, and select it. I have designated (and allocated a 10
MB for) a partition for the 'Bootloader' as per the instructions. This
10 MB partition is placed at Device hdb 6, untitled, and with a
filesystem of 'hfs'. Swap is at hdb 7 (128 MB), and the linux program
is at hdb 8 with a filesystem name of ext2.

Can anyone help me figure out how to be able to keep Mac OS on the
Master HD, Linux on the Slave HD, and be able to choose which one I want
to use? Right know, I know I have the linux program(s) on the Slave
drive, but I can't get to them.
